Gruyere, commenced in 2019 is a world-class open pit operation located in the remote Yamarna Belt of Western Australia. Consisting of a large-scale, low-cost gold mine, future satellite operations and impressive exploration potential it is a key asset in our Australian portfolio. It’s a joint venture between Gold Fields and Gold Road Resources, producing over 300,000 ounces of gold annually. Gruyere boasts an impressive mine life, which is set to grow following significant investment in exploration expenditure on the existing deposit and surrounding tenure. ABOUT THE ROLE

As a key leader within the geology team, you will be instrumental in driving safe, efficient, and data-informed geological practices. Reporting to the Manager: Geology, you’ll lead people and processes to ensure optimal gold ore production, support ongoing resource development, and embed a culture of continuous improvement and safety.

YOUR KEY RESPONSIBILITIES WILL INCLUDE:

  • Leading and mentoring a team of geologists and contractors to deliver on daily plans while meeting operational and safety targets
  • Driving team performance by providing accurate, predictive geological models to maximise recovery and minimise dilution
  • Overseeing and enhancing grade control reconciliation processes (daily to annual)
  • Championing near-mine and in-mine exploration programs to support Life of Mine extension and resource growth – both RC and Diamond drilling
  • Ensuring the integrity and reliability of geological mapping, modelling, and reporting systems
  • Applying strategic insight and technical expertise to reduce geological risk and improve model confidence
  • Fostering a culture of safety, innovation, and excellence in geological operations
